Cape Codder[edit]

I'm not sure its a good idea to include the map of the former Amtrak Cape Codder service. I think this could be confusing for readers are on the CapeFLYER page because they're interested in Boston to Cape Cod service, which I think should be the focus of this page.FFM784 (talk) 03:02, 20 February 2013 (UTC)[reply]

I believe it's relevant because it was the last rail service of any type offered to the Cape with mainland connections. It doesn't need anything more than a couple sentences, but the history would be markedly incomplete without it. Wikipedia is an encyclopedia, not a travel guide. Pi.1415926535 (talk) 03:18, 20 February 2013 (UTC)[reply]
I agree. Amtrak's Cape Codder was an important milestone in the long road to the return of passenger service to the Cape. But I took the map out since it seems to me that many readers will be confused by this map. The primary focus of the CapeFLYER page should be on the new Boston to Cape Cod passenger service, which has a very rich history of its own. FFM784 (talk) 03:42, 20 February 2013 (UTC)[reply]
Fair enough. Sometime when I'm bored I'll probably do the research on the Cape Cod & Hyannis and make a route map for that, which would be more appropriate. Hopefully this summer the article will get populated with images of the new service running anyway. Pi.1415926535 (talk) 04:43, 20 February 2013 (UTC)[reply]
I'm looking around for a B&W image from the 50s that can be included in the Return of Boston to Cape Cod service section. The image I'm thinking of has a set of trains on at Buzzards Bay station. When I find something I'll post it. 67.85.226.48 (talk) 16:38, 20 February 2013 (UTC)[reply]
The major distinction between the two articles and the two trains is that Amtrak's Cape Codder offered New York (as opposed to Boston) to Cape Cod service. That has not been restored with the CapeFlyer service.Dogru144 (talk) 16:28, 3 July 2017 (UTC)[reply]
